Importance of Regular Chimney Maintenance

Our flue safeguards against fire hazards, and the firebox serves the same function. Frequent chimney examinations and adequate upkeep are essential in avoiding a possibly dangerous blaze and saving cash on repairs that are significantly more pricey as opposed to the expense of proactive actions.

We Chimney Specialists, realize the significance of maintaining the chimney in a clean and secure state, and we remain here to clarify why it should be at the top of the agenda this season.

Enhance Air Quality

A flue could affect adversely the inside air purity in your residence. When you ignite a fire, particulate matter and tar build up and may release hazardous substances into the air. Inhaling these impurities may be particularly risky for those suffering from respiratory issues or allergies. Periodic flue cleanings assistance in the elimination of unsafe pollutants, boosting air quality, and ensuring a healthier residential atmosphere for you and your loved ones.

Improve Energy Efficiency

Ensuring peak energy performance in your residence demands the unobstructed flue. When carbon particles and tar accumulate in the flue, they can hinder the flow of air, resulting in inefficient operation of the fireplace or wood heater. This entails you'll be required to consume more combustibles to create the level of warmth, leading in elevated heating bills. By consistently cleaning the flue, you can remove such obstructions, making sure that the heating system runs at its efficiency, ultimately saving you money.

Stop Carbon Monoxide Poisoning

The silent killer is a transparent and unscented substance generated when fuel is partially consumed. A blocked or unclean flue might hinder proper CO discharge, permitting it to accumulate within the residence. Elevated amounts of CO in the environment can be excessively unsafe, even lethal. Periodic flue cleanings can aid ensure there are no obstructions or stoppages that could result in CO buildup, thereby keeping you safe.

Avoiding Chimney Fires

One of the prime compelling reasons to give importance to routine flue cleaning is avoidance of chimney fires. Soot and creosote can accumulate over time in the flue, creating a very flammable atmosphere. Should left, these could catch aflame, resulting in an lethal blaze that swiftly spreads throughout the home. You have the ability to dramatically decrease the probability of fires in the chimney and ensure the safety of the well-being of your and your home via setting up periodic fireplace cleanings.

Chimney Safety Tips

Your fireplace is a truly stunning improvement to the appearance of the residence, but it might also constitute risks when you have not spent the effort to ensure that the chimney is in proper shape. Follow the procedures here to guarantee the safety measures of your flue:

Schedule a Chimney Inspection

The initial actions in guaranteeing the chimney is secure is is to arrange for it checked and cleared in case necessary. Given that the examiner is able to advise you you of the flue, you steer clear of potential blazes or CO poisoning.

Cover Your Chimney

Secure the top of your fireplace flue every time you're not using the fireplace. A high-quality cap is typically composed of stainless steel that resists rust, preventing rust. This cap is designed to stop pests, dirt, and leaves from obstructing the gas flow.

Keep It Simple

Be sure to maintain a a proper distance away from your furniture and the fireplace. Being exposed to heat carries potential of ignite with time.

Install a Screen or a Door

Adding safety screens or glass doors in front of your home's fireplace can aid contain embers and avoid them clear of any carpet or furniture. When there are little ones, it can provide an additional layer of safety. In the case of glass panel doors, never shut them shut while an active fire.

Detectors That Work

Double-check that your fire and CO alarms are current and in working order. Position these devices on the ceiling, as this is the most probable spot for smoke or carbon monoxide to ascend.

Fire Starter

Utilize a fire starter specifically designed for use in a fireplace. It's forbidden to apply fuel, fluid lighter, or a charcoal grill lighter. Such kinds of lighting methods can trigger flames to become excessively large, escalating the chances of fire. Additionally, a few of these are regarded as to be an combustion enhancer, which might leave remnants behind, potentially leading to ignition within the chimney.

Clean Outside the Chimney

Although the interior of the flue is frequently discussed since it is the most part, the region surrounding the flue also as vital. Inspect whether the space surrounding your home's flue is neat and that there are branches hindering the upper section.

Maintain a Small Flame

Avoid igniting an excessive quantity of firewood simultaneously. The spot for combusting wood is on a grate toward the back of the fireplace. Burning too much firewood at the same time could cause the buildup of creosote with time, which might lead to chimney breakage.

Keep an eye on the Fire

Do not ever walk away from an unattended flame. Ignited particles and logs can fall from the grate while the fire is burning, which may fly. This carries the potential to start a conflagration.
